Greece - Median Equivalised Net Income (Before Social Transfers Including Pensions) of Households with Dependent Children
Since 2014, Greece Median Equivalised Net Income (Before Social Transfers Including Pensions) of Households with Dependent Children was up 2.3% year on year. At €6,400 in 2019, the country was number 26 comparing other countries in Median Equivalised Net Income (Before Social Transfers Including Pensions) of Households with Dependent Children. Greece is overtaken by Croatia, which was ranked number 25 with €6,441 and is followed by Lithuania with €6,126. Iceland ranked the highest with €35,375 in 2019, that is a decrease of 1.5% compared to 2018. Switzerland, Norway and Denmark resp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Romania witnessed the best average annual growth at +15.8% per year, while Turkey was the worst growing country at -3.1% per year.
